Our programs last year under the umbrella of "Reading Scripture with the Land" were made possible from a grant from Vital Worship, Vital Preaching. If your community is considering a creative project to enhance and deepen worship we encourage you to apply. Here is some info from their recent letter to us:
We are honored to partner with you in the journey of learning that is rooted in place and biblical eco-theology. We appreciate the centrality of the land and the deep connection between place, Scripture and worship that you came to more fully appreciate from your biblical study and your spiritual practices. We're also delighted that the project actually went far beyond those original themes and emphases to become a powerful experience of relationship building and collaboration among people previously disconnected from one another. We hope your collaboration with other churches in a northern indigenous community will continue to grow and bear fruit for all of your churches.
